Marie Hines writes with the scope and eloquence that comes with age and the purity and hopefulness of youth. Her rosy piano melodies accompanied by the telltale string quartet glow with grand turns of phrase and idyllic themes of love gained and love lost. With her debut album Worth the Fight, Marie Hines is growing up, discovering what she wants to accomplish as an artist and flowering into who she wants to be as a person. Marie’s southern charm , gentle femininity, and affection for cupcakes and ballet flats attest to her cheery warmth as a person, but Marie’s songwriting goes beyond poise and passion to exude a quiet elegance, luminous and ornate. Marie has developed her own niche somewhere between the honest lyricism of Regina Spektor and the graceful instrumentation of Sara Bareilles. The first glimmering notes of Worth the Fight feel like waking up in the morning; the realization and enlightenment in the title track are both delicate and spirited. The album’s first single, “Wrapped Up in Love,” is a blushing tune that radiates silvery bliss. The two songs establish a strong presence and expressive foundation for the rest of the album, and they’ve already received national attention for it: “Wrapped Up in Love” was featured in WalMart’s Valentine’s Day in-store promotional campaign in 2010 and 2011, and more recently, “Worth the Fight” won 1st place in the Intel Superstars Competition, Singer/Songwriter Division.
